TDThe Nigeria Police Force has announced the tragic loss of seventeen (17) police officers who were killed in a terrorist attack on the Nigerian Army Special Forces School, Buni Yadi, Gujba Local Government Area of Yobe State, in the early hours of May 8, 2026.
According to the official statement, the officers were undergoing specialized operational training at the institution.
Terrorists launched a coordinated assault on the facility at about 1:15 a.m.
The attackers reportedly struck from multiple directions, overwhelming the perimeter defenses.
Several Nigerian Army personnel also lost their lives while bravely repelling the assault.
The Inspector-General of Police (IGP), Olatunji Rilwan Disu, described the fallen officers as courageous patriots who demonstrated exceptional commitment to national security.
He emphasized that their sacrifice will never be forgotten.
He noted that they were participating in advanced counter-terrorism and tactical training programs designed to strengthen Nigeria’s fight against insurgency.
“These officers paid the supreme price in service to the nation.
“Their courage and dedication will forever remain honoured by the Nigeria Police Force and the people of Nigeria,” the IGP said.
In a show of solidarity, the Commissioner of Police, Yobe State Command, CP Usman Kanfani Jibrin, visited the Army School on behalf of the IGP.
He commiserated with the Commandant, Brigadier General A.C. Enuagu, officers of the Nigerian Army, and surviving police trainees.
CP Jibrin praised the resilience of the surviving officers, encouraging them to remain resolute in completing their training in honour of their fallen colleagues.
The Police Force assured Nigerians that it is working closely with the Armed Forces and other security agencies to track down and bring the perpetrators of the attack to justice.
The IGP reiterated that the fight against terrorism remains a top priority and that the sacrifices of the fallen officers will serve as renewed motivation to intensify operations against insurgents.
This incident highlights the ongoing challenges posed by terrorist groups in Nigeria’s northeast.
Both the military and police continue to face deadly assaults despite sustained counter-insurgency campaigns in the region.
